Chase has an employee rating of 3.8 out of 5 stars, based on 10,666 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have a good working experience there. The Chase employ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Financial Services industry (3.7 stars).

Pros

Matching contributions to 401k, fully vested after 1 yr. Great commission incentives for licensed bankers selling investments. Lots of locations if you want to transfer within the US. Decent sales training program It's retail and you get to meet lots of cool people

Cons

A lot of politics in management. Working Saturdays is a bummer for work/life balance. Can be pretty boring Redundant sales meetings and huddles, low morale It's retail and you have to deal with lots of crazy people.
